Heathrow project is largest ever for Waterwise Technology

Waterwise Technology, water treatment
Water-treatment for the new 11 300 m2 Terminal 2 at Heathrow Airport is being provided by Waterwise Technology.

Waterwise Technology is to supply all the water-treatment for the new BAA Terminal 2 at Heathrow Airport. When completed, the new building will be larger than Terminal 5 and is designed to produce 40% less carbon than the existing Terminal 2. Water-treatment systems selected for the project will significantly contribute to those energy savings.

It is Waterwise Technology’s largest single contract to date. Equipment being manufactured and supplied for the project includes water softeners, ozone treatment systems, recycling unit for cooling-water effluent and filtration units.

Construction is taking place in two phases. The first is due for completion in 2013 and the second in 2019.

The contract was awarded by Crown House Technologies.
